Abstract

Gender inequality is still deeply ingrained in every community. Women suffer from violence, manifestation professional discrimination, gender segregation, labor, etc. They are not enough involved in maintaining peace and security in the framework of national, regional and international institutions and mechanisms for the prevention, management and resolution of conflicts. The article investigates the role of the United Nations, its agencies and international-legal acts in this field, the proposed conclusions and recommendations regarding their implementation in the national legislation.
